Output 17ecabda763a428386d4abba7c79d0faac18cfc134c72e2a885bc811f88bf68b:3

value
4590432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8848aae25698b9de23776dcc4b1141cbc53c7996 OP_EQUALVERIFY OP_CHECKSIG
address
1DRbx7kpZMgTL3wF7dkzVPRbpfBocQue6Y
transaction
17ecabda763a428386d4abba7c79d0faac18cfc134c72e2a885bc811f88bf68b
spent
true